Tonti Properties is seeking a hands-on Maintenance Technician to join our team in Littleton, CO. You will work with the Lead Maintenance Technician and Property Manager to keep our community safe, functional, and well maintained, delivering quality workmanship and timely repairs for residents.
This role requires at least one year in apartment maintenance, EPA Type II or Universal certification, a valid driver's license, and your own tools.
